CONFERENCE

The 15th International Conference on Parallel Problem Solving from Nature (PPSN XV) will
be held in Coimbra, Portugal, on 8-12 September 2018. This biennial meeting brings
together researchers and practitioners in the field of Natural Computing: the study of
computational systems inspired by nature, including biological, ecological, physical,
chemical, and social systems. This is a fast-growing interdisciplinary field, featuring a
range of techniques and methods for dealing with large, complex, and dynamic problems
with various sources of potential uncertainties.

PPSN XV will showcase a wide range of topics in Natural Computing including, but not
restricted to, Evolutionary Computation, Artificial Neural Networks, Artificial Life,
Swarm Intelligence, Artificial Immune Systems, Self-Organising Systems, Emergent
Behaviour, Molecular Computing, Evolutionary Robotics, Evolvable Hardware, Parallel
Implementations and Applications to Real-World Problems.

PAPER PRESENTATION

Following the well-established PPSN tradition, all accepted papers will be presented in
poster sessions of about 16 papers. Each session will contain papers on a variety of
topics, and will begin with a brief plenary overview by a distinguished researcher in the
field. All accepted papers will be published in the Lecture Notes in Computer Science
(LNCS) series by Springer.
